Any project ideas for a Ferarri transaxle like this?
 
Earlier this summer Eric and I stopped at Tom Hanna's shop on our way to Columbus, Tom mentioned he had a few Ferarri tranaxles laying around that he did not know what he would use them for. I called him at a later date to inquire if one could be bought. He said if I got both to work I could have 1. So now the wheels begin turned, What should this go it? They are from a ferarri 456 I think it is. The internal guts are based off a GM 4T80 trans that is just a front wheel drive 4L80 trans. The trans is behind the rear axle center line. So rear weight and interior space are in my favor.

I have a few ideas, But what do you guys think?
